The correct answer is (E).
Getting to the Answer: Use the 2:5 ratio of the side lengths of the two similar triangles to set up the proportion 2⁄5=5⁄h, where h is the length of the hypotenuse of the larger triangle. Cross multiply to get 2h = 25, and then divide both sides by 2 to see that h = 25⁄2 = 12.5.
(A) Incorrect: this is the result of inverting the ratio to obtain 2⁄5=h⁄5
(B) Incorrect: this is the result of dividing the length of the shorter hypotenuse (5) by 2
(C) Incorrect: this is the result of adding 2 + 5 = 7
(D) Incorrect: this is the result of multiplying 2 x 5 = 10
(E) Correct: this matches the correct calculation
